Why is CTR racing so hard?

Crash Team Racing Nitro-Fueled’s high level of difficulty revolves around it requiring you to combo power slides, chaining drifts in order to maximize the amount of boost you receive. … This makes the skill ceiling in CTR Nitro Fueled unforgiving, to say the least.

How do you do a power slide CTR? By default, you power slide by holding down either L1 or R1. Your character will do a small jump, and will then drift in the direction you’re holding.

What is the best driving style in CTR? The Acceleration Driving Style is a generally good pick for players new to the game: it has high Acceleration and great Speed, and its Turn stats is pretty good too. In this way the style suited for pretty much any situation, be it the Battle Modes, narrow courses with hard turns, or flatter speed-oriented tracks.

What key is break on keyboard?

Where is the Break key on the keyboard? On most keyboards, the Break key is on the right side of the top row of keys. On a typical U.S. keyboard, it is the alternate function of the Pause key. If so, pressing Ctrl + Pause may be required to activate Break.

What is control alt end? Ctrl+Alt+End is a keyboard shortcut used in a Remote Desktop Session to display the security dialog box. On the Desktop, it has no functions and will likely behave just as if you had pressed the End Key alone.

What is Ctrl enter? In a multi-line edit control on a dialog box, Ctrl + Enter inserts a carriage return into the edit control rather than executing the default button on the dialog box. … (For extra confusion: Some programs use Shift + Enter to insert a carriage return into a field.)

What is the use of ALT F4?

Alt + F4 is a keyboard shortcut that completely closes the application you’re currently using on your computer. Alt + F4 differs slightly from Ctrl + F4, which closes the current tab or window of the program you’re currently using.

How do you beat CTR nitro-fueled 101? How To Get 101% Completion Rate in Crash Team Racing Nitro-Fueled

  1. Snag 1st place in all 16 Adventure Mode races.
  2. Defeat all bosses in Adventure Mode including Nitros Oxide.
  3. Complete all 4 Crystal Challenges.
  4. Earn all CTR Tokens.
  5. Earn all Gems and win all Gem Cups.
  6. Defeat Nitros Oxide a second time.

What is a power slide turbo boost in Mario Kart? The Mini-Turbo, (also variously known as Boost Slide, Turbo Slide, Power Drift, Jet Slide, Drift Boost, and formally as Power-Slide Turbo Boost), are techniques used in every Mario Kart title after Super Mario Kart. It can only be performed while drifting or powersliding.
